Frederick (Freddie) ARMSTRONG

The family of the late Freddie Armstrong, formerly of 18 Newpark Road, Dromore, Co Tyrone, wish to express their sincere thanks to all those who supported them in their recent bereavement.

We would like to express our sincere thanks and appreciation to Reverend Abraham Storey for his friendship and for conducting Freddie's funeral service with such compassion. Many thanks to Rev Bryson for his much appreciated pastoral support.

Our gratitude also goes to the staff of Slieve Na Mon and South West Acute Hospital who cared for Freddie in recent months. Many thanks also to O'Hagan's Pharmacy, Trillick for all their help.

We would also like to thank Keith Elliott/ W T Morrison Funeral Directors for the professional handling of Freddie's funeral. We are grateful to the gravediggers for preparing Freddie's final resting place .

A heartfelt thank you to all of our kind hearted friends, neighbours and family who sent sympathy cards, provided support , attended the wake and funeral and sent donations to Bright Eyes Animal Sanctuary.

Freddie will be forever missed as a devoted husband, father, grandfather, great-grandfather and friend.

As it would be impossible to thank everyone individually, please accept this acknowledgement as a gesture of our family’s deepest gratitude.

"I have fought a good fight, I have finished my course, I have kept the faith:"
